6 <br />3. Describe the estimated topsoil depth and how topsoil will be salvaged, stockpiled and redistributed for the re-establishment of <br />vegetation. Specify approximate topsoil redistribution depth: <br />Topsoil will not be stripped at any point of the drilling program. <br />4, Describe how drill holes will be plugged (refer to Rule 5.4 of the Rules for required abandonment procedures): <br />The drill holes will be plugged with like material from the operating mine near <br />by. The backfill material will be mounded over the hole approximately 1 ft high <br />and 2 ft across to allow for settling over time.
